Echtzeit-Streaming im Vergleich: Latenzzeiten bei WebRTC und LL-HLS
In der heutigen digitalen Welt ist das Echtzeit-Streaming eine zentrale Technologie, die eine Vielzahl von Anwendungen ermöglicht – von Unterhaltung über Industrie bis hin zu Gaming. Für Nutzer und Anbieter ist die Latenzzeit, also die Verzögerung zwischen der Datenübertragung und der Anzeige beim Endnutzer, ein entscheidender Faktor für die Qualität und das Nutzererlebnis. In diesem Artikel vergleichen wir die beiden führenden Technologien WebRTC und LL-HLS hinsichtlich ihrer Latenzzeiten und technischen Eigenschaften, um fundierte Entscheidungen für verschiedene Einsatzszenarien zu ermöglichen.
Inhaltsverzeichnis
- Grundlagen des Echtzeit-Streamings
- Technologische Ansätze im Vergleich: WebRTC und LL-HLS
- Latenzzeiten im Fokus: Warum sie entscheidend sind
- Vergleich der Latenzzeiten bei WebRTC und LL-HLS
- Herausforderungen und Grenzen der jeweiligen Technologien
- Innovationspotenziale und zukünftige Entwicklungen
- Praktische Empfehlungen für Entwickler und Anbieter
- Fazit
Grundlagen des Echtzeit-Streamings
Definition und zentrale Konzepte
Echtzeit-Streaming bezeichnet die Übertragung von Audio- und Videodaten in einer Geschwindigkeit, die eine nahezu sofortige Wiedergabe beim Nutzer ermöglicht. Das Ziel ist eine minimale Verzögerung zwischen der Aufnahme und der Darstellung. Zentrale Konzepte sind hierbei Latenz, Bandbreite, Stabilität und die Fähigkeit, große Datenmengen effizient zu übertragen.
Unterschiedliche Anwendungsbereiche
- Unterhaltung: Live-Streams von Konzerten, Sportevents oder Fernsehsendungen.
- Industrie: Fernsteuerung von Maschinen, Überwachungssysteme.
- Gaming: Echtzeit-Interaktion bei Online-Games oder Live-Casinos.
Wichtige technische Voraussetzungen für Echtzeit-Streaming
Neben einer stabilen Internetverbindung sind effiziente Protokolle, schnelle Server-Infrastrukturen und adaptive Bitraten notwendig, um Latenzzeiten gering zu halten. Die Wahl der Technologie hängt stark von den spezifischen Anforderungen ab, insbesondere wenn es um die Geschwindigkeit der Datenübertragung geht.
Technologische Ansätze im Vergleich: WebRTC und LL-HLS
Überblick über WebRTC: Funktionsweise und typische Einsatzszenarien
WebRTC ist ein offenes Web-Standardprotokoll, das Peer-to-Peer-Datenübertragung ohne Zwischenspeicherung ermöglicht. Es eignet sich hervorragend für Anwendungen, bei denen niedrige Latenzzeiten im Vordergrund stehen, beispielsweise bei Video-Chats, Echtzeit-Kollaborationen oder Live-Streaming von Spielen. WebRTC nutzt direkte Verbindungskanäle, um Verzögerungen minimal zu halten.
Überblick über LL-HLS: Funktionsweise und typische Einsatzszenarien
LL-HLS (Low-Latency HTTP Live Streaming) ist eine Weiterentwicklung des bekannten HLS-Protokolls, das hauptsächlich für IPTV und On-Demand-Streams genutzt wird. LL-HLS optimiert die Latenz durch spezielle Segmentierungs- und Fetch-Strategien. Es eignet sich vor allem für Anwendungen, bei denen eine hohe Skalierbarkeit und Kompatibilität mit bestehenden Systemen notwendig sind, wie bei großen Live-Events oder Broadcast-Übertragungen.
Unterschiede in Architektur und Datenübertragung
Merkmal | WebRTC | LL-HLS |
---|---|---|
Architektur | Peer-to-Peer, direkte Verbindungen | Client-Server-basiert, HTTP-gestützt |
Datenübertragung | Echtzeit, geringe Latenz durch direkte Kanäle | Segmentiert, mit Pufferung für Skalierung |
Einsatzbereiche | Video-Chats, Live-Interaktionen | Live-Events, Broadcasts |
Latenzzeiten im Fokus: Warum sie entscheidend sind
Was bedeutet Latenz im Streaming-Kontext?
Latenz bezeichnet die Verzögerung zwischen der tatsächlichen Datenübertragung vom Sender und der Anzeige beim Endnutzer. Für Echtzeit-Anwendungen sollte diese Verzögerung so gering wie möglich sein, um eine natürliche Interaktion zu gewährleisten. Eine hohe Latenz führt zu spürbaren Verzögerungen, was bei Live-Interaktionen, wie bei einem Live-Dealer-Casino, erhebliche Nachteile mit sich bringt.
Einflussfaktoren auf die Latenz bei WebRTC und LL-HLS
- Netzwerkqualität: Paketverluste, jitter und Bandbreitenbeschränkungen verschlechtern die Latenz.
- Protokollarchitektur: Peer-to-Peer-Systeme wie bei WebRTC sind tendenziell schneller, aber weniger skalierbar.
- Server-Infrastruktur: Bei LL-HLS hängt die Latenz stark von Segmentgröße und Fetch-Strategie ab.
Die Bedeutung niedriger Latenz für Nutzererfahrung und Geschäftserfolg
“Eine niedrige Latenz ist entscheidend für die Glaubwürdigkeit und das Engagement in Echtzeit-Anwendungen.” – Fachliteratur
In Branchen wie Online-Gaming oder Finanzhandel ist eine Verzögerung von mehr als 150 Millisekunden oft bereits kritisch. Bei Live-Dealer-Casinos ist es essenziell, Latenzzeiten unter 200 Millisekunden zu halten, um ein authentisches Erlebnis zu gewährleisten und den Spielspaß zu maximieren.
Vergleich der Latenzzeiten bei WebRTC und LL-HLS
Typische Latenzbereiche und Benchmarks
WebRTC kann in idealen Bedingungen Latenzzeiten von 20 bis 70 Millisekunden erreichen, was es zur bevorzugten Wahl für interaktive Anwendungen macht. Im Gegensatz dazu liegt die typische Latenz bei LL-HLS meist zwischen 2 und 5 Sekunden, wobei moderne Implementierungen versuchen, diese auf unter 2 Sekunden zu reduzieren. Für kritische Echtzeit-Anwendungen ist WebRTC momentan überlegen, doch die Skalierbarkeit von LL-HLS ist ein bedeutender Vorteil.
Szenarien mit höchsten Anforderungen an niedrige Latenz
- Online-Gaming: Hier sind Verzögerungen von mehr als 50 Millisekunden spürbar und beeinträchtigen das Spielerlebnis erheblich.
- Finanzhandel: Hochfrequenzhandel erfordert Latenzzeiten im Bereich von wenigen Millisekunden, um Marktchancen zu nutzen.
- Live-Dealer-Casino: Für ein realistisches Erlebnis ist eine Latenz unter 200 Millisekunden optimal.
Praktische Beispiele: Live Dealer Casino — Technische Spezifikationen und Latenzanforderungen
Bei modernen Live-Dealer-Casinos werden technische Spezifikationen so gestaltet, dass die Latenz möglichst gering bleibt. Durch den Einsatz von WebRTC-Technologie ist es möglich, eine Latenz von unter 150 Millisekunden zu erreichen, was für die meisten Nutzer ein flüssiges und realistisches Spielgefühl garantiert. Diese niedrigen Latenzzeiten sind entscheidend, um das Vertrauen der Spieler zu gewinnen und den Geschäftserfolg zu sichern. Weitere Informationen finden Sie auf #.
Herausforderungen und Grenzen der jeweiligen Technologien
Netzwerkbedingungen und deren Einfluss auf die Latenz
Schlechte Netzwerkqualität, hohe Paketverluste oder Überlastung führen bei beiden Technologien zu erhöhter Latenz. WebRTC ist anfälliger für Netzwerkprobleme, da es auf direkte Peer-to-Peer-Verbindungen angewiesen ist. LL-HLS hingegen kann durch Caching und adaptive Bitraten Stabilität bieten, ist aber in der Latenz eingeschränkt.
Skalierbarkeit und Stabilität in Echtzeit-Anwendungen
- WebRTC: Bessere Latenz, aber geringere Skalierbarkeit bei vielen gleichzeitigen Nutzern.
- LL-HLS: Bessere Skalierbarkeit, allerdings auf Kosten höherer Latenz.
Sicherheitsaspekte bei der Übertragung in Echtzeit
Datenschutz und sichere Datenübertragung sind in beiden Technologien essenziell. WebRTC nutzt Verschlüsselung auf Peer-to-Peer-Verbindungsebene, während LL-HLS auf HTTPS basiert. Bei sensiblen Anwendungen ist eine sorgfältige Implementierung erforderlich, um unbefugten Zugriff zu verhindern.
Innovationspotenziale und zukünftige Entwicklungen im Echtzeit-Streaming
Neue Protokolle und Optimierungen für noch geringere Latenz
Forschung und Entwicklung konzentrieren sich auf die Optimierung bestehender Protokolle sowie auf neue Ansätze wie QUIC, das niedrigere Latenzzeiten bei hoher Stabilität verspricht. Zudem werden Fortschritte bei der Komprimierung und Datenübertragungstechniken erwartet.
Integration von KI und maschinellem Lernen zur Verbesserung der Übertragungsqualität
Künstliche Intelligenz kann genutzt werden, um Netzwerkbedingungen vorherzusagen, adaptiv Bitraten anzupassen und Fehler zu korrigieren – so wird die Nutzererfahrung weiter verbessert. Bei Live-Casinos könnte dies dazu beitragen, die Latenz zu minimieren und die Stabilität zu erhöhen.
Beispiel: Anpassung der technischen Spezifikationen im Live Dealer Casino für optimale Leistung
Durch den Einsatz moderner Technologien und intelligenter Steuerungssysteme lässt sich die Latenz in Live-Casinos auf unter 150 Millisekunden reduzieren. Dies schafft eine realistische und vertrauenswürdige Spielumgebung und ist ein wesentlicher Faktor für den Erfolg in diesem Markt.
Praktische Empfehlungen für Entwickler und Anbieter
Auswahlkriterien für die passende Streaming-Technologie
- Low-Latency-Anforderungen: Für interaktive Anwendungen ist WebRTC die beste Wahl.
- Skalierbarkeit und Kompatibilität: Bei großen Veranstaltungen oder Broadcasts ist LL-HLS vorteilhaft.
- Sicherheitsaspekte: Beide Technologien müssen entsprechend geschützt werden.
Optimierung der Infrastruktur für minimale Latenzzeiten
Der Einsatz von Content Delivery Networks (CDNs), schnelle Server und adaptive Streaming-Algorithmen sind essenziell. Für WebRTC sollte die Netzwerkqualität hoch sein, während bei LL-HLS eine geeignete Segmentgröße gewählt werden muss.
Sicherstellung hoher Erfolgsraten bei kritischen Operationen
Um eine API Success Rate von ≥ 99.9% zu gewährleisten, sind redundante Systeme, Monitoring und automatische Fehlerkorrektur notwendig. Gerade bei Echtzeit-Transaktionen im Casino ist dies von entscheidender Bedeutung.
Fazit: Die Bedeutung der richtigen Streaming-Strategie für moderne Echtzeit-Anwendungen
Die Wahl der passenden Streaming-Technologie hängt stark von den spezifischen Anforderungen ab. WebRTC bietet die niedrigste Latenz für interaktive Anwendungen, während LL-HLS durch seine Skalierbarkeit und Kompatibilität für große Live-Events geeignet ist. Für Branchen wie Live-Dealer-Casinos, die auf eine reibungslose und schnelle Übertragung angewiesen sind, stellt die Optim